Group Summary

The Mechatronics, Mirrors and Lighting group specializes in automotive technologies that are driving the future of mobility. Combining deep systems knowledge to develop unique vehicle access experiences, intelligent vision systems, and advanced automotive lighting technologies, MML's expertise lights the path to innovation, safety, and styling.
